What is the Clicks Group Graduate Internship Programme?

Clicks, one of the country’s largest pharmacy and retail chains, is launching a 12‑month internship for fresh graduates. You’ll learn the ropes of supply chain, marketing, human resources and more while working on real projects that shape the company’s future.

Who can apply? (Eligibility & Qualifications)

Supply Chain / Commercial

  • Degree or BTech in Supply Chain Management, Logistics, BCom or Retail Business Management

Human Resources

  • Degree or BTech in Human Resource Management

Marketing

  • Relevant Marketing degree

Healthcare

  • BCom in Retail Business Management, Purchasing Management or a similar qualification

All programmes are based in Cape Town. The closing date for applications is not yet announced, so act quickly.

Practical tips to boost your application

  • Many applicants struggle with tailoring their cover letter; make sure you link your studies and past projects to the role’s responsibilities.
  • From experience, most successful candidates include a short portfolio of any relevant work, even if it’s an academic project.
  • If this is your first time applying, don’t worry—make sure your CV follows a clear, concise format and double‑check all contact details.
  • Prepare for a potential interview by researching Clicks’ recent initiatives and thinking about how you could contribute.
